I keep my rpi in a pelican case that I modified to include an opening port for the NMEA connection. It gets all its power/data from the single connection which has a mechanical connection as well.
I have over 5000 nautical miles logged (thanks to a very nifty influxdb integration as part of open plotter) using this set up since ~2021, and so far it’s held up better than I could have guessed. I keep a spare pi and sds on board but have never actually needed them. My use case is long distance races, mostly in sub tropics/temperate areas, and I’ve had limited exposure to really hot air temp (say 90F and up in the tropics which is where I could see SDs starting to fail)

Most of all models are resolved in some sort of projected space. It depends on the model (e.g GFS uses an inflated cube, the ICON global from dwd is projected on to an icosahedron, IFS just moves most of the calcs to a spectral space instead of point-grid, and many regional/meso scale domains use a conic projection). Also by and large it’s easier to assume the earth is spherical and then nudge any differences in datum to Mach your crs.
Most often, final global models are output on to an orthogonal (plate-caree) lat/lon grid. Data at the poles (singularity) is always a bit fidly

I love Elixir! One of the main reasons I haven’t been able to sell it as much was it’s lack of good numerical computational support, but with the release of nx now getting to a very mature point it’s really hard for me to not get excited about this ecosystem.
I also think that livebook has a couple of really killer features now that make anyone who spends a significant amount of their time in Jupyter notebooks to stop and take a second look (eg it’s so easy to share a livebook compared with sharing a jupyter notebook, or even easier to extract code from a livebook prototype to turn into a resilient production elixir module).
Yes there is still a ways to go to catch up to the maturity and breadth of the community that Python has in this domain, but that gap is closing way faster than I could have thought.
I think the biggest challenge for adoption is its functional nature. If you take the time to learn about elixir and the BEAM you are rewarded with a pretty complete runtime which ships with its own DB, in-memory Store and message queue (with a very easy path to adopting more battle tested versions of these when you outgrow what is included in OTP). This means spin up time prototyping new systems is spent less on vendor choices (which type of DB should I use) and more on solving your problem domain.

With regards to the sfbay specifically I used to work with a fairly high resolution wind model for the bay (this was a more traditional dynamic based simulation) and it worked pretty well overall, but every time a storm blew through it would crash. This ultimately had to do with the relatively steep terrain in the bay specifically (and the physics configurations we were using in the actual model).
Even if they are using DL they still need initial and boundary conditions. As I said there are a ton of weather stations around so I could imagine a DL type approach that looked at terrain elevation, and recent + historical observations to initialize a forecast, but I still imagine that boundary conditions would have to be provided by nesting this in a larger model somehow. Then again, I'm not a DL expert at all so there are probably some newer stuff in this field that I'm just out of date on.

If I were to guess (as an above comment did) it looks like they are applying some dynamic downscaling on top of either a custom WRF model (expensive and complicated) or more likely already available weather model data like the HRRR, which still would represent a 10x resolution increase.
I’m more curious what the refresh rate is. Anyone can get a super accurate forecast for the next 3 hours that takes 10 hours to run, but at that point it’s no longer a forecast by the time the data is available.
